To
contribute to the rapid economic development in China,
Tradelink Electronic Commerce Limited invested in Beijing
JingJin Port International Logistics Co. Ltd. in June
2009, to develop Mafang Logistics Park in Pinggu, Beijing
with the other shareholders which include: Tianjin LuGang
Logistics Co. Ltd, a subsidiary of the Tianjin Port
Group, Beijing Mafang Infrastructure Development Co.
Ltd under Pinggu district government, and Beijing LuGang
International Logistics Co. Ltd. under Beijing Holdings.
The Park will provide a comprehensive range of electronic
informative services for merchandise, retail, distribution,
import/export trade, logistics and finance with the
ultimate objective of accelerating the trade and logistics
development of the Mafang Logistics Park.
Mafang
Logistics Park Offers an Expeditious Customs Clearance
Operation Model for Enterprises
Mafang Logistics Park situated at the inter-section
of Beijing, Tianjin and Hebei Province, is set to be
one of the important routes of the Beijing-Tianjin Development
Corridor due to its strategic geographical location.
As the most superior "waterless port" of the Tianjin
Port at northern China, Mafang Logistics Park is expected
to become an extension of Tianjin Port and Tianjin Dongjiang
Free Trade Port Zone in Beijing, speeding up the customs
clearance and reducing the logistic cost for the Beijing
enterprises. The goods to be off-loaded in Tianjin port
can be cleared by Customs in Pinggu in a one-stop manner
(one submission-one check point- one release). Import/export
enterprises located in the eastern Beijing can use the
Park as the cargo transit hub shortening their cargo
transportation routes by 10%-25% in terms of distance
as compared with the current route.
Enhancing
Competitive Edge of Mafang with the Establishment of
Type B Bonded Logistics Centre
In order to speed up the development of Mafang Logistics
Park, Beijing government has endorsed the set up of
a Type B Bonded Logistics Centre in Pinggu, and rendered
its support of Beijing JingJin Port International Logistics
Co. Ltd. to apply to the Customs for its operation.
The Type B Bonded Logistics Centre features a comprehensive
range of services including bonded warehousing, international
logistics distribution, processing trade and value-added
services, import, export and re-export trade, port function
and logistics information processing and enquiry services,
etc. The establishment of Type B Bonded Logistics Centre
will enhance the functions and competitive edge of Mafang
Logistics Park.
Tradelink
Provides Advanced IT Infrastructure to Support the Logistics
Park Operations
To enhance the operation efficiency of the Park, Tradelink
will develop an IT infrastructure for use in the Park.
The IT system will provide functions including bonded
warehouse management and container yard management with
auxiliary support functions such as import / export
port cargoes track and trace system in meeting the operation
and information requirements of the Park. Tradelink
will also incorporate the Digital Trade and Transportation
Network ("DTTN") functions in this Mafang Logistics
Park IT platform, enhancing the core competitiveness
of the Logistics Park and facilitating the exchange
of electronic documents between the customers and their
business partners; and as a result boosting the awareness
and usage of DTTN in the Mainland.
The development of Mafang Logistics
Park infrastructure has been completed. It is planned
that the Customs and CIQ authorities will move in the
Part to start operation by end of 2009. Leverage on
this strategic investment in Pinggu as the "waterless
port" connecting Beijing and the Tianjin Port, Tradelink
will introduce its quality e-commerce solutions to a
massive customer base in the Mainland enhancing the
efficiency and productivity of the industry, as well
as promoting local e-commerce development. |
